Hanging a framed mirror at the end of a dark hall can reflect light from a room at the other end of the hallway, making the area appear brighter. A framed mirror hung directly across from a window can reflect the view and mimic another window in the space. Since a mirror doesn't have an inherent style, pretty much anything goes. Our main consideration is to direct you to frames that will support the weight of the mirror. As far as design goes, the frame can blend into your room or become a dramatic accent.
